Tetiana Lazda, an activist of the Society for the Support of Ukraine, wrote three letters to the Human Rights Ombudswoman of the Russian Federation Tatiana Moskalkova, in which she asked to provide appropriate medical assistance to three political prisoners – Servet Gaziev, Teymur Abdullaev and Valentyn Vyhivskyy. She reported this via her Facebook page.
In the letters, Tetiana Lazda demanded to immediately hospitalize Servet Gaziev and Teymur Abdullaev in a hospital to provide them with qualified medical care.
In addition, the activist asks Moskalkova to facilitate an independent qualified medical examination of Valentyn Vyhivskyy in order to establish a diagnosis, as well as to provide telephone conversations with relatives to improve his psychological state.
